When my expensive burr-grinder died I decided not to spend too much money on a new grinder. Well, for the money it's a bargain. It will consistently grind beans, there's no need for you to use a timer. I've used a french press ( coarse grind) and a moka pot ( fine grind). Both resulted in great coffee. I am convinced this is the best blade-style grinder available. Still, it comes with the same ' flaw' as other blade style grinders: it's simply not possible to create a very fine ( pump style espresso machine) or super fine ( turkish coffee) grind.

The description about it being able to grind between 4 & 12 cups is baffling and i think it's simply a gimmick (i don't see what it does!). However, it can grind to any level you wish as you can ignore the green lights coming on and grind it as fine or as coarse as you wish. A solid well made adjustable coffee grinder at a competitive price.

This really is a well designed and well constructed coffee grinder. The series of indicator lights that tell you how fine you are grinding are very useful, especially if you are grinding for an espresso machine. The design means it should enhace any kitchen. The instructions say that the minimum grind is for 4 cups. I drink mugs and it does need around enough for 2 mugs. There is a useful measurer in the plastic top. Which leads me to a word of warning: that top is quite fragile and is easily snapped: proceed with care! Overall, an excellent machine, missung the 5th star because of the breakable lid.
